Which of the following accurately describes the chi-square distribution?
 
  A) symmetrical with a mean of zero
  B) positively skewed with all values greater than or equal to zero
  C) negatively skewed with all values greater than or equal to zero
  D) symmetrical with a mean equal to n - 1

Question 2

For the normal approximation to the binomial distribution with n = 100 and p = 1/2, a score of X = 60 corresponds to a z-score of z = 2.00.
 
  Indicate whether the statement is true or false

Most strokes are caused when blood clots move to a blood vessel in the brain and block blood flow to that area. Thrombolytic therapy can be used to dissolve the clot quickly. If given within 3 hours of the first stroke symptoms, this therapy can help limit stroke damage and disability.
